Locks

Double glazing locks are crucial for protecting your home. They keep your family or employees safe and stop intruders from entering your property. It is crucial to fix or replace them as soon as they are damaged or stop functioning properly.

Typically, uPVC door and window lock problems are a result of a misalignment, aging and poor maintenance. These problems may also be caused by external pressure or force, which could lead to one of the components within the mechanism slipping. This is usually fixed by lubricating the mechanism, which can be done by using graphite-based lubricant on the key or by spraying the area with compressed air.

Modern double glazing employs multiple-point locking systems that secure the sash and frame at various points. This helps provide greater resistance to forced entry, making the double glazing a more efficient security measure.

The multi-point locking system in your double glazing is made up of hooks that are positioned to various points along the window or door frame. They are then joined by the shoot bolt or handle that is typically positioned in the upper corner of the door or window.

It's also common for double glazing doors and windows to become difficult to open in the course of time and three out of 10 homeowners saying that they have experienced this issue after installation. It's possible the weather has affected the frames and caused them to expand or contract a bit which makes them more difficult to open. In this case, wiping down the frames with cold water may aid in resolving the issue.

Glass

Double glazing is an excellent addition to any house, offering many benefits, including energy efficiency and noise-reducing. As with everything it will have issues periodically. Double doors with glazing can be fixed to correct these issues, whether it is due to everyday wear and tear or an underlying issue like old seals or condensation.

Fortunately, a lot of double-glazed issues can be solved without the need to replace the whole window This is particularly the case with broken glass. It is usually just a replacement panel made of the exact same material and inserted into the frame exactly the same way.

Condensation between the panes is a clear sign that the seal on your double glazing has broken down. This is a common problem and could be caused by a crack or gap in the frames or from external circumstances like extreme weather conditions. In the past, it was a common misconception that this meant that your frames were rotting but this is no longer the case and is generally due to the fact that the seals aren't performing their task of keeping out moisture and air.

Over time, the rubber seal that stops water from getting into the insulating gap breaks down and tiny holes start to form. This is the most frequent problem with double glazing and can be easily solved by an experienced professional.

The good news is that replacing this seal is a relatively quick and inexpensive procedure, which is why it's worth having your double glazing fixed when you notice any problems.
